Grilled Calamari Recipe

Ingredients:

1 pound squid (calamari), tubes only
Salt and pepper
1/4 cup extra virgin olive oil
2 cloves garlic minced
1/4 tsp red pepper flakes
1 lemon, cut into wedges
Salt and pepper
Few sprigs fresh parsley, finely minced

Directions:

Rinse the squid and pat dry with a paper towel. Toss with a bit of olive oil. Clean and oil the grill. Grill over high heat for 2 - 4 minutes each side or until edges are slightly charred. In the meantime, in a small saute pan heat olive oil til ripples begin to form. Add the red pepper and garlic stir for a few seconds and take off the heat. Divide squid on 4 appetizer plates and drizzle some of the olive oil over the squid. Squeeze some lemon and top with parsley.

Number Of Servings:
Number Of Servings:
4
Preparation Time:
Preparation Time:
20 minutes

Make plans to go to Nazaré one day. This Portuguese fishing and beach town has the typical ocean side stores selling t-shirts and Portuguese chotskies. Summertime, people cram onto the sand enjoying the sun and cool westerlies. But that's not why thousands come, even in the off-season.

Breath-taking views, monster surfing waves, lively night-life and seaside restaurants serving the freshest of seafood are the reasons tourists flock here. Not to mention the pilgrims drawn to my favorite of all Marian shrines.

When there, try this dish. One bite and you're back on the beach, drinking cold Vinho Verde. Have some baby clams or pica pau at one of their cliff top cafes.
